Jack Brooks: Monster Slayer 2


Jack Brooks decides to retire from monster slaying, but not before he's forced to partner up with someone to stop an evil man, who has plans to summon the demon Legion.

PROJECT DETAILS:

It appears that this project never moved forward for whatever reason. It was originally going to start filming in '09, but it didn't and an update from director Jon Knautz in '11 seemed to indicate that they were still ready and willing to proceed, but they weren't sure when. It's been over a decade since, so it seems like it's in development hell at this point and Jon Knautz has moved on to other projects. (10/24/23)

Writer/director Jon Knautz gave a brief update on the status of the project, saying: "We’ve had a story done for a Jack Brooks sequel for some time now, but I don’t really know when we’ll get to make it. When we do, though, I think fans of the first will be blown away because we do want to raise the bar a bit for the second time around. But it’s not going to be happening anytime in the near future." (7/15/2011)

Filming was originally hoped to begin sometime in Summer '09.

Trevor Matthews returns as lead Jack Brooks.

This sequel will be "funnier and scarier."

It's said that Jack will be forced to "team up" with someone in this installment.

Originally announced back in 2008.

This is a sequel to 2007's horror comedy Jack Brooks: Monster Slayer.
